If the perimeter of a trapezium-shaped floor is 56 m, its non-parallel sides are 12 m each and the altitude is 10 m, find the area that the floor covers.

Solution
The perimeter of floor is 56m
The length of non parallel sides is 12m
So the sum of lengths of parallel sides is (a+b)56−12−12=32m
